- 积分
- 95
- 最后登录
- 2019-9-13
- 精华
- 0
- 阅读权限
- 20
- 主题
- 20
- UID
- 536501
- 帖子
- 162
- PB币
- 355
- 威望
- 5
- 贡献
- 0
- 技术
- 2
- 活跃
- 179
- UID
- 536501
- 帖子
- 162
- PB币
- 355
- 贡献
- 0
- 技术
- 2
- 活跃
- 179
|
发表于 2016-4-5 01:09:04
IP属地内蒙古
|显示全部楼层
本帖最后由 wangyujonny 于 2016-5-2 09:43 编辑
台式机配置如下主板:B85M-d3v
cpu:I5-4590
显卡:gtx960
声卡:alc887
独显已驱:下载最新的web版驱动即可~。
dsdt使用aida64导出,dsdtse手动修复,网卡、usb内建。
声卡在dsdt写了声卡信息,clover audio inject 5,并且用了睡着的人发的alc887 for 10.11声卡驱动 https://bbs.pcbeta.com/viewthread-1635505-1-2.html 完美驱动了声卡,
前面算是做点小贡献给大家提供下思路。
以下才是要说的正题,为的是在大家出了奇奇怪怪的问题后提供一个解决思路:
我使用的键盘是Cherry G80-3494,可以接usb也可以接ps2接口,使用ps2接口后发现进入OS X系统下,键盘不能驱动。
本以为是驱动出了问题,参照论坛中的帖子进行了为期两周的修改驱动,参照之前帖子中的一些经验,
进行了对驱动的删除、添加、修改等等一系列操作后无果。
使用https://bbs.pcbeta.com/viewthread-1104482-1-1.html帖子中的混搭技巧无果。
不修改config.plist进行修改驱动放在SLE或者EFI\CLOVER\kexts\10.11无异,这里就不谈修改驱动位置的问题。
因为windows下需要使用ps2接口进入OS X后不想重新插拔键盘,所以在这边和tonymacx86发帖求助。
因为-v启动发现不论是VoodooPS2Controller.kext还是AppleACPIPS2Nub.kext+ApplePS2Controller.kext都没有加载,
所以应该是系统就没有识别到键盘,就是说没有收到这个硬件的描述信息。所以使用U盘进行引导启动对硬件信息做修改。
无意中使用了以前没有放dsdt的U盘引导进入系统,发现不放dsdt键盘可用
(VoodooPS2Controller.kext还是AppleACPIPS2Nub.kext+ApplePS2Controller.kext都可),
说明是dsdt出了问题,所以根据@daxuexinsheng的帖子联合dsdt、ssdt在Linux下重新导出了dsdt和ssdt,
在修复了所有错误和remark后,根据acpi规范 在dsdt和ssdt中修改了对键盘的描述后问题解决。
因为每台电脑都不同所以建议自己去看一下,我这边也会附上我的ssdt和dsdt。
问题解决主要思路:如果ssdt和dsdt中都有对于键盘或接口的描述请全部载入,
如果使用dsdt和ssdt就要保证dsdt和ssdt中的各硬件描述要正确。这样即可解决这个问题了。
希望对今后大家安装黑苹果有帮助。
附上我的dsdt和ssdt:
|
附件: 你需要登录才可以下载或查看附件。没有帐号?注册
|